(Polk County, IA) -- A new blueprint seeks to address homelessness in Polk County.
The Blueprint to Address Homelessness was released by Homefront, Polk County's homelessness planning organization. The blueprint identifies seven key action items. Those items include:
- Reduce System Overflow
- Improve Crisis Response Capacity
- End Unsheltered Homelessness
- Accelerated Exits to Stable Housing
- Connections to Adjacent Systems
- Active System Management
- Affordable Housing Development
The blueprint is a result of interviews and conversations with people coming from a wide range of backgrounds with members of Homefront and strategic funding partner Community Foundation of Greater Des Moines. Those conversations and interviews included CEOs, social workers, police departments, members of the homeless community, healthcare providers, and more.
